Nebius November digest: A new $3B agreement with Meta, data center expansion and more
Blog post from Nebius
Nebius has announced a $3 billion agreement to deliver AI infrastructure to Meta over five years, which, along with a deal with Microsoft, will enhance their AI Cloud by 2026, expecting over 2.5 GW of contracted power by then. Their participation in the MLPerf® Training v5.1 benchmark demonstrated strong performance on NVIDIA Blackwell systems, showcasing their commitment to high standards in AI model training. In partnership with Anyscale, Nebius aims to improve platform integration for Ray-based workloads. Recent updates include enhanced support structures, improved management tools in IAM for project oversight, and a focus on security with encryption basics. New documentation and guides cover a range of technical aspects, from managing file access with Soperator to invoking Nebius AI Cloud API methods using grpcurl, as well as integrating Object Storage with Terraform. Nebius has also been active in major industry events, such as KubeCon + CloudNativeCon and Slush, highlighting their AI Cloud capabilities.
